Evaluation of tribotechnical properties "brass" type coating applied by gas-dynamic spraying
The results of testing the "brass" type coating under conditions of oil lubrication I-20A with additives of the metal-coating additive "Valena" at a specific pressure of up to 130 MPa are presented. It is shown that additives have no effect on the wear intensity, which is in the range of (0.5...12.0)•10–9 in the load range 314...1882 N. The influence of the phase composition on the tribological properties of the coating and recommendations on the technological parameters of spraying and testing are evaluated.
